| Named executive officer | Salary | Bonus | Stock awards | Option awards | Non-equity incentive | Pension / NQDC | All other | Total |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Anant Bhalla | $1,000,000 | $0 | $41,820,516 | $0 | $2,512,582 | $0 | $1,262,460 | $46,595,558 |
| Chief Executive Officer & President | ||||||||
| Axel André | 600,000 | 0 | 918,557 | 0 | 1,350,049 | 0 | 329,972 | 3,198,578 |
| Executive Vice President & Chief Financial Officer | ||||||||
| James Hamalainen | 550,000 | 0 | 761,007 | 0 | 1,060,753 | 0 | 259,736 | 2,631,496 |
| Executive Vice President & Chief Investment Officer | ||||||||
| Phyllis Zanghi | 503,333 | 0 | 468,754 | 0 | 200,000 | 0 | 502,004 | 1,674,090 |
| Former EVP, Chief Legal /Strategy Officer, & Sec'y | ||||||||
| Jeffrey Lorenzen | 508,000 | 0 | 494,788 | 0 | 403,877 | 0 | 170,996 | 1,577,661 |
| Executive Vice President & Chief Risk Officer | ||||||||
A dash means the company reported no figure in that column; 0 means it reported zero. Figures are as printed in the filing, without adjustment.

For target total cash compensation and target total direct compensation, the committee reviewed ranges of 90-110% of the 50th percentile for base salary and 80%-120% of the 50th percentile for target total cash compensation and target total direct compensation. The ranges reflected compensation at various levels of experience and tenure in the market.

| Meeting year | Meeting date | For | Against | Abstain | Support | Outcome |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2022 | 2022-06-10 | 67,609,576 | 2,274,979 | 89,886 | 96.74% | Passed |
| 2021 | 2021-06-10 | 72,441,110 | 2,304,811 | 174,373 | 96.92% | Passed |
| 2020 | 2020-06-04 | 74,518,472 | 1,312,301 | 227,745 | 98.27% | Passed |
| 2019 | 2019-06-06 | 59,530,407 | 18,865,587 | 442,978 | 75.94% | Passed |
| 2018 | 2018-06-07 | 77,150,693 | 4,607,860 | 37,464 | 94.36% | Passed |
| 2017 | 2017-06-01 | 74,428,934 | 3,430,497 | 245,253 | 95.59% | Passed |
Rows are labeled by annual-meeting year, with the meeting date beside each; the vote held in a given year acts on the prior fiscal year's compensation.

| Company | Annual incentive payout | Long-term vehicle mix | PSU measures include TSR | Compensation consultant |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| American National Group | not disclosed | PSU 55 · Cash LTI 25 · RSU 20 | No | Pearl Meyer |
| Affiliated Managers Group, Inc. | 134% | PSU 75 · RSU 25 | No | Semler Brossy Consulting Group, LLC |
| AllianceBernstein Holding L.P. | not disclosed | not disclosed | not disclosed | not disclosed |
| American Financial Group, Inc. | 101.1% | RSU 100 | No | Pay Governance LLC |
| Brighthouse Financial, Inc. | 115% | PSU 70 · RSU 30 | No | Semler Brossy |
| CNO Financial Group, Inc. | 125% | PSU 55 · RSU 45 | No | WTW |
| Franklin Resources, Inc. | 1847% | PSU 100 | Yes | Semler Brossy Consulting Group |
| Globe Life Inc. | 112.7% | PSU 60 · Options 30 · RSU 10 | No | Pay Governance |
| Horace Mann Educators Corporation | not disclosed | PSU 60 · Options 20 · RSU 20 | Yes — TSR | Compensation Advisory Partners LLC (CAP) |
| Invesco Ltd. | 129% | PSU 60 · RSU 40 | Yes — Relative TSR | Johnson Associates |
| Kemper Corporation | 78% | PSU 60 · Options 20 · RSU 20 | No | Frederic W. Cook & Co., Inc. |
| Lincoln National Corporation | 147.6% | PSU 60 · RSU 40 | Yes — Relative Total Shareholder Return (Relative TSR) | Pay Governance LLC |
| Primerica, Inc. | 127.8% | RSU 50 · PSU 50 | No | Pearl Meyer & Partners |
| Reinsurance Group of America, Incorporated | 135% | PSU 75 · Options 25 | No | Meridian Compensation Partners, LLC |
| Voya Financial, Inc. | 155% | PSU 55 · RSU 45 | Yes — Relative Total Shareholder Return (TSR) | Frederic W. Cook & Co., Inc. (FW Cook) |
Read from each company's Compensation Discussion and Analysis: annual incentive payout as a percentage of target, the disclosed long-term vehicle mix, whether performance-share measures include a total shareholder return component, and the retained compensation consultant. “Not disclosed” appears only where the company's filing does not state the item.
